Re: ARGHHH white view ports in maya 6

"On the Bridge!" <On@xxxxxx,Bridge> wrote in message
news:47cb5fb6$1@xxxxxx-privat.org...
Quote:

>I dont know what the FEAR thing is, but you can always dual boot with XP or
>run XP in a virtual machine and do some of the jobs you need there
No. You really cannot use a virtual machine with 3D and CAD for anything
other than very simple models. With the limited memory and no hardware
OpenGL or DirectX it really does not work very well at all. Another major
obstacle that I encountered with some programs is that you cannot use the
USB license dongles when you are using VirtualPC.
